    This is the place where we stopped by for a coffee break, toilet break, money changing and the purchase of insurance for entering the Thai.

    IMG_3742 by nicholaschan.

    I didn’t have toilet feel or anything, so I just wait my dad to settle the car insurance thing. It’s like around RM14 per car for entering Thai and a car can stay in Thailand for 14 days, after that need to come out and renew again.

    17th January 2010 is a very sad and tragic Sunday. Chung Ling High School’s dragon boat team went out to the sea for training and was hit by strong current and capsized. Then people fell into the water, 2 dead, 4 still missing at this moment (12.53am).

    Chung Ling High School was my high school and the saddest thing is that one of the dead, the passed away was Jason Ch’ng, my Leo Club’s President! My successor, the president of the club after my year. Oh, that’s so sucks man.

    4 still missing and I know 2 of them, Brendon and Yi Zhang. Please do pray for them hard, it’s more than 12 hours since the thing happened now, very very scary.

    Also on the tragedy, Eric Tan Leong Yit, 17, a friend of a survivor, said his friend was the first to alert the police on the incident as soon as he came ashore.

    “However, it took the police 45 minutes to arrive. It seems like the police initially did not believe it was a genuine emergency call,” he said at the scene.

    In the incident, a teacher and a student drowned and four other students went missing after a dragon boat carrying 18 people capsized in waters about 100 metres offshore Lebuh Macallum here at 10.20am. [nst]
